What a wonderful fade actually means

A tidy discolor is not a crew cut with gradients. It is a crafted transition. When a barber talks about reduced, mid, and high fades, they are establishing the elevation where the shortest length meets longer hair. A low discolor experiences just over the ear and rests subtle behind the ear hinge, a mid discolor climbs to the holy place and fits most head shapes, and a high discolor presses right into the parietal ridge which makes a strong canvas for curls or a crop. Skin fades take that base to zero versus the skin, occasionally closer than a razor if the aluminum foil electric shaver comes into play.

The distinction you really feel on day three comes from blending. A tight fade that holds shape uses constant guard progression, clipper-over-comb job to squash weight lines, and scissor improvement to polish darkness. With dense or curly hair, a wonderful barber will change to open guards in half guard actions to stay clear of difficult lines. With penalty or thinning hair, they will certainly expand the change band so the scalp show-through checks out as deliberate, not patchy.

A discolor becomes individual when it respects your head map. On some heads a high crown makes a high discolor look choppy from the back. Rounder heads gain from a drop fade that dips behind the ear, which maintains the shape sports instead of mushroomed. If you use glasses, leaving a little bit a lot more weight at the temple can keep your frames from digging. These are tiny choices, yet you can feel them the very first time you wash your hair and it falls into place without coaxing.

The consult that conserves your haircut

Consultation is where a fade becomes yours instead of a pattern. A pro will encounter you toward a mirror and ask just how you design daily, how typically you reduce, and if there are trouble spots. This is where you discuss your front cowlick that splits when cut as well short, or the ideal side that grows denser. If you are expanding out the top for appearance, a terrific barber will secure length also as they fine-tune shape, and they will certainly explain the strategy so you both understand what the next 2 brows through must do.

Bring photos, however choose them with objective. Match hair kind, density, and hairline to your very own. A skin fade on a version with thick, dark hair will certainly not read the very same on light, sparse hair. A seasoned barber will translate the image right into guards and blending areas, and afterwards established assumptions. A mid skin discolor under limited curls can look dramatic, yet it might take 2 days for the crinkle pattern to loosen up and rest just right. Better to listen to that upfront.

For beards, placement is crucial. Your jawline and Adam's apple setting determine where the neckline sits. A barber that sets the line too expensive shortens the jaw aesthetically, while a great line lands two finger-widths above the Adam's apple and mirrors your all-natural growth. Cheek lines need to follow your growth pattern, not combat it right into razor burn. If your beard is irregular at the edges of the mouth, a soft discolor there incorporates size without calling out gaps.

The maintenance schedule that maintains the look

Hair expands approximately half an inch a month, though thick curls and crude hair can look like even more as volume expands. For skin discolors, you will intend to rejuvenate the base every 10 to 14 days if you like a constant absolutely no. If you can cope with a shadow, a three-week cycle functions well. For tapers or longer discolors with a 1 or 2 at the base, four weeks maintains the shape tidy. Beard lines ask for an once a week tidy at home, with a professional reshape every other cut.

Ask your barber to reveal you how to preserve the look between check outs. If your neckline is tapered, they can reveal you a risk-free limit so you do not slip it upward with a leaner in your home. If your edges at the forehead have a tendency to deteriorate, do not let any individual chase them into a widow's top. Leave them natural and shape with texture on top.

Products that assist, items that hurt

The right item works with your hair, not against it. For straight or fine hair, a light-weight matte paste provides texture without collapse. For dense or curly hair, a lotion or light leave-in with a touch of hold sets interpretation without problem. Pomade can radiate on classic styles, yet hefty oil-based products can block pores around the hairline and create breakouts, particularly in Texas warm. Ask your barber to apply less than you assume you need, after that show you just how to emulsify and place the product. A lot of misfires occur since clients massage product right into the scalp instead of functioning it with the ends.

If you get razor irritability on the neck, witch hazel and an odorless balm aid, not rough alcohol splashes. Foil electric razor work is close. Your skin will tell you if it chooses a softer completed with leaners only. A conscientious barber will readjust based upon how you react.

Edge cases and exactly how pros take care of them

Cowlicks belong to every person. The back crown that opens like a flower when cut too brief needs size to consider it down. Your barber must leave an extra quarter inch because zone and cut with the grain, not versus it. If you have a double crown, a decrease fade usually reads smoother.

Thinning hair ought to be reduced decisively, not fluffed to conceal truth. A longer top with appearance and a reduced shadow discolor can build form without exposing scalp. Prevent ultra-tight skin discolors that expand the contrast band too much at the holy place. Your eye will certainly go appropriate there.

For tight curls, hydration is half the battle. Spritz water and a little leave-in before reducing helps clippers track easily. A mid or high fade under coily structure looks sharp, however the mix into the top needs to be softened with scissor-over-comb to avoid harsh actions when the crinkle expands after a wash.

If you have a delicate scalp or are susceptible to ingrowns, ask to avoid the razor at the nape and utilize a leaner rather. Your skin will certainly thanks 2 days later.

What is the 3 2 1 rule for haircuts?

The 3 2 1 rule is a simple haircut guideline referring to clipper guard lengths. It typically means using a number 3 guard on top, number 2 on the sides, and number 1 around the edges. This creates a clean, tapered appearance. The rule is often used for basic men’s short hairstyles.
